Compatibility Considerations for Georgetown Heating and Cooling Systems

HEP’s technicians evaluate the existing HVAC equipment before finalizing a thermostat recommendation. Compatibility is critical; a thermostat that works perfectly with a conventional furnace may not deliver the same results on a variable-speed inverter heat pump or a dual-fuel system.

Furnace-Based Heating

Georgetown homes often rely on gas furnaces. HEP ensures that the selected thermostat supports multi-stage heating calls to leverage high-efficiency modulating burners when available. Accurate staging reduces temperature swings and overall fuel consumption.

Heat Pumps and Hybrid Systems

Homes with heat pumps demand thermostats capable of controlling auxiliary heat strips or back-up furnaces. HEP calibrates lockout temperatures so electric resistance coils turn on only when truly necessary, safeguarding energy savings without compromising comfort.

Central Air Conditioners

A thermostat upgrade can optimize the cooling cycle, especially on systems with two-stage compressors. HEP configures cooling stages to run at low speed during mild weather, lowering humidity gently while using less electricity. High speed engages automatically when Georgetown’s summer temperatures soar.

Ductless Mini-Splits

While many mini-split systems ship with their own remotes, HEP offers retrofits that integrate ductless units with central smart thermostats. This arrangement centralizes control and allows homeowners to manage ductless zones from the same interface as their primary HVAC equipment.

The HEP Installation Experience in Detail

Initial Consultation and load profile analysis

HEP begins by studying recent utility usage, home size, and HVAC operating conditions. This data guides the selection of a thermostat that balances advanced features with realistic savings potential.

Precise Wiring and Terminal Configuration

Different thermostats use distinct terminal labels such as C, O/B, AUX, or L. HEP technicians confirm polarity, voltage levels, and transformer load before making any connections. For homes lacking a common wire, HEP employs C-wire adapters or low-profile power extenders to supply steady power without risking control board damage.

Software Setup and Firmware Updates

Modern thermostats rely on cloud platforms for firmware updates, geofencing accuracy, and voice assistant compatibility. HEP connects the new device to the home’s secure Wi-Fi network, registers the device, and confirms that the latest firmware is installed.

Performance Verification

With the thermostat fully configured, HEP runs a series of functional tests:

  • Heating call confirmation and flame ignition monitoring
  • Cooling call verification at outdoor condenser and indoor blower
  • Emergency heat / auxiliary strip activation test on heat pump systems
  • Fan-only mode confirmation for air circulation without heating or cooling

Myths About Thermostat Upgrades Debunked

Myth 1: Leaving the Same Temperature All Day Saves Energy

HEP’s data shows scheduled setbacks consistently reduce runtime without significantly affecting comfort upon return. Modern thermostats recover temperatures efficiently, making constant setpoints a missed opportunity.

Myth 2: Smart Thermostats Are Too Complicated

User interfaces have evolved to be intuitive. HEP’s orientation sessions and the built-in guided setup wizards enable homeowners of all ages to harness the full feature set in minutes.

Myth 3: Thermostat Upgrades Won’t Work With Older HVAC Systems

Most legacy furnaces and air conditioners rely on standard 24-volt controls. HEP carries adapter modules and has wiring expertise that makes compatibility a non-issue in the vast majority of Georgetown homes.

Myth 4: Manual Thermostat Adjustments Are Just as Good

Manual adjustments may help on occasion, but human forgetfulness undermines savings potential. Automated programs run consistently, eliminating guesswork and the risk of leaving the system in an inefficient state.

A Closer Look at Smart Zoning Solutions

Large Georgetown residences frequently struggle with maintaining consistent temperatures across multiple floors or wings. Traditional single-zone thermostats force the entire system to run until the most demanding room hits its target temperature, leading to over-conditioning elsewhere. HEP’s zoning solutions divide the ductwork into independently controlled zones, each with its own thermostat or sensor suite. Dampers within the ducts modulate airflow, allowing:

  • Precise comfort in occupied areas without heating or cooling empty rooms
  • Significantly lower energy consumption during partial occupancy
  • Reduced equipment wear since smaller zones require shorter runtimes for temperature correction

When paired with smart thermostats, zoning systems can even learn usage patterns, automatically pre-conditioning zones before regular occupancy and idling them at other times.

Integration With Renewable Energy and Battery Storage

As rooftop solar installations and home battery systems gain popularity in Georgetown, integrating HVAC controls with energy production becomes critical. HEP configures thermostats to pre-cool or pre-heat during times of abundant solar generation, storing thermal energy in the home’s structure. Later, the HVAC system rests while the battery supplies household loads, maximizing self-consumption and lowering net grid reliance. Intelligent control logic prevents simultaneous discharge and HVAC operation when it would strain storage reserves, extending battery life.

The Role of Geofencing and Occupancy Detection

HEP enables geofencing on compatible thermostats, leveraging smartphones to detect when all household members have left a defined radius around the home. The thermostat then transitions to an away mode, reducing HVAC output immediately rather than waiting for a fixed schedule. Similarly, onboard motion sensors detect unexpected occupancy, such as early returns or a daytime guest, automatically restoring normal temperatures for a seamless comfort experience.
